MySQL Administration and Development Taining Course Midlands | Birmingham | Telford | Stafford | Wolverhampton |
| Course Name |
MySQL Administration and Development |
| Duration |
3 days |
| Cost |
£975 excluding VAT
|
| Location |
EnableTechnology is based at Wolverhampton Science Park in the West Midlands. Training courses takes place at locations across the Midlands including Birmingham, Wolverhampton, Walsall, Sandwell, Dudley, Stourbridge,Telford, Cannock, Solihull, Redditch, Droitwich, Bromsgrove, Shropshire, Shrewsbury, Derbyshire, Staffordshire, Shropshire, Kidderminster, Stafford, Stoke-on-Trent, Lichfield, Cheltenham, Gloucestershire, Nottingham, Stoke-on-Trent, Tamworth, Kenilworth, Loughborough, Sutton Coldfield, Burton-on-Trent , Worcestershire and Worcester. |
| Course Description |
This three day intensive course MySQL Administration and Development course covers database fundamentals as well as MySQL features. Topics include MySQL use, database design, creating stored routines and triggers, MySQL administration, performance optimisation and tuning, and an exploration of the various Application Programming Interfaces.
Course Topics
Introduction to Database Concepts and MySQL Features of a Relational Database Where does SQL Fit in? Database Access Why MySQL? The History of MySQL
Installation, Configuration, and Upgrading MySQL Software MySQL Software Features Preparing to Install MySQL Available Client Software After the Download Configuring the Server Starting the Server The Initial User Accounts Verifying Server Operation Upgrading Copying a Database Between Architectures Environment Variables
Database Design Developing the Design of a Database Database Entities The Primary Key Foreign Key Relationships Data Models and Normalization Second Normal Form (2NF) Third Normal Form (3NF) and Beyond Translating a Data Model into a Database Design
Using the mysql Command-Line Tool Running the mysql Client Customizing the mysql Prompt mysql Commands Using the Help Command Some Useful mysql Options Working with a Database Examining Table Definitions Other SHOW Options
DDL - Data Definition Language DDL & DML Overview Building Table Definitions Identifiers Column Definitions Numeric Datatypes ENUM and SET Types Date and Time Datatypes AUTO_INREMENT UNIQUE Constraints Primary Keys Modifying Tables Foreign Keys Renaming and Dropping Tables
DML - Data Manipulation Language DDL & DML Overview Data Values: Numbers Data Values: Strings Working with NULL Values Bulk Loading of Data Bulk Data Format Working with Special Values in Bulk Data Adding New Table Rows with INSERT Copying Rows UPDATE REPLACE Removing Table Rows Transactions InnoDB: Using Transactional Processing Locking Tables
Queries - The SELECT Statement SELECT Syntax Summary Choosing Data Sources and Destinations for SELECT Presentation of Table Data with SELECT Being Selective About Which Rows are Displayed User-Defined Variables Expressions and Functions Control Flow Operators and Functions Function Names Comparison Operators and Functions String Functions Numeric Operators and Functions Date and Time Functions Forcing Data Interpretation Miscellaneous Functions
Building a Result Set from Several Sources UNION Combining Data from Two Tables Using WHERE to Choose Matching Rows INNER JOIN OUTER JOINs Multiple Tables, Fields, Joins, and Ordering SELECT * and USING Columns MySQL Pattern Matching Multipliers, Anchors, and Grouping GROUP BY Aggregates Subqueries Subquery Comparisons and Quantifiers Other Subqueries Subquery Alternatives and Restrictions InnoDB Multi-Table Updates and Deletes Building a VIEW Updatable VIEWs
MySQL Storage Engines Storage Engine Overview Other Storage Engine Types The Basics of Commonly Used Storage Engines MyISAM Limits and Features MyISAM Data File Format InnoDB and Hardware Limitations InnoDB Shared Tablespace Configuration InnoDB Per-Table Tablespaces InnoDB Data Management MEMORY and FEDERATED MERGE and ARCHIVE
Utilities Client Overview Specifying Options for Command-Line Clients Client Option Files Checking Tables with myisamchk and mysqlchk Using myisamchk and mysqlchk for Repairs mysqlshow and mysqlimport Using mysqldump The Query Browser MySQL Query Browser: Deeper MySQL Administrator: Basic Operations MySQL Administrator: Monitoring the Server and User Administration Third Party Tools
Administering a Database and Users The Server-Side Programs Starting the MySQL Server Using SET for Server Options Table Management Server Log Files mysqladmin Backup and Restore Miscellaneous Functions User Account Management Understanding User Privileges User Account Rights Management User Account Privileges Managing Access to the Database Environment
Database Programmability Stored Routines: Basic Concepts Routine Creation and Use Flow Control Statement Writing Blocks of Code Triggers Stored Routines, Triggers, and the Binary Log Table HANDLERs Prepared Statements
Optimisation and Performance Tuning Hardware Limitations
Optimising the MySQL Server's Interaction with the External World Adjusting the MySQL Server Configuration Optimising Your Database Optimising Queries The Use of Indexes to Support Queries Thinking about JOIN Queries Query Sorts, Indexes, and Short-Circuiting INSERT, UPDATE, DELETE, and Table Locks Some General Optimisations Optimisations Specific to MyISAM Optimisations Specific to InnoDB
MySQL Programming Interfaces Database Application Architectures Connecting MySQL to ODBC Connecting MySQL to MS/Office and MS/Access Connecting to MySQL from Perl Programming Perl to MySQL Connecting to MySQL from PHP Programming PHP to MySQL
|
| |
| Contact Enable Technology about MySQL Administration and Development training |
|
|
|
|
| Telephone
Enable Today |
| 01902
837406 |
|
| Alernative Enable Technology Training Courses |
|
Access 2007 Training Birmingham, Telford, Stafford, Midlands
Access VBA Courses Birmingham, Telford, Stafford, Midlands
ACT! 2007 Training Birminghan, Telford, Stafford, Midlands UK
Adobe Illustrator CS3 Training Birmingham, Stafford, Midlands
ASP Training Courses Birmingham, Telford, Stafford, Midlands
ASP.NET Training Birmingham, Telford, Stafford, Midlands UK
Cascading Style Sheets Training Courses Telford, Midlands UK
Contribute Training Birmingham, Telford, Stafford, Midlands UK
Crystal Reports Courses Birmingham, Telford, Midlands UK
Dreamweaver CS3 Training Birmingham, Telford, Midlands UK
Excel VBA Courses Birmingham, Telford, Stafford, Midlands UK
Excel 2007 Training Birmingham, Telford, Stafford Midlands UK
Fireworks Courses Birmingham, Telford, Stafford, Midlands UK
Flash Training Courses Birmingham, Telford & Midlands UK |
HTML Training Courses Birmingham, Telford, Stafford, Midlands
InDesign Training Courses Birmingham, Telford, Midlands UK
JavaScript Training Courses Birmingham, Telford, Midlands UK
Microsoft Visio 2007 Training Birmingham, Telford, Midlands UK
MS Project 2007 Training Birmingham, Telford, Solihull, Midlands
Oracle PL/SQL Courses Birmingham, Telford, Stafford, Midlands
Perl Training Training Birmingham, Telford, Stafford, Midlands UK
Photoshop CS3 Training Birmingham, Telford, Solihull, Midlands
PHP Training Training Birmingham, Telford, Stafford, Midlands
Reporting Services Courses Birmingham, Telford, Midlands UK
Sharepoint Services Courses Birmingham, Telford, Midlands
SQL Server 2005 Courses Birmingham, Telford & Midlands UK
SQL Training Courses Birmingham, Telford, Solihull, Midlands
Transact SQL Training Birmingham, Telford, Solihull, Midlands |
| Training Course Locations |
| Training courses takes place at the followining locations throughout the Midlands. Birmingham, Wolverhampton, Walsall, Sandwell, Dudley, Stourbridge, Telford, Cannock, Solihull, Redditch, Droitwich, Bromsgrove, Shropshire, Shrewsbury, Derby, Derbyshire, Stafford Staffordshire, Shropshire, Kidderminster, Stafford, Stoke-on-Trent, Lichfield, Cheltenham, Gloucestershire, Nottingham, Stoke-on-Trent, Tamworth, Kenilworth, Loughborough, Sutton Coldfield, Burton-on-Trent , Worcestershire and Worcester. |
|